The Trump administration's new appointments at the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) and the National Institutes of Health (NIH) are generating significant interest, particularly for the chiropractic profession. The appointment of Robert Kennedy Jr. as HHS Secretary and Dr. Jay Bhattacharya as the new NIH Director signals a potential shift in healthcare perspectives. Dr. Bhattacharya, known for co-authoring the controversial Great Barrington Declaration which advocated for focused protection during the COVID-19 pandemic, has also questioned the NIH's funding priorities, suggesting a need to support more "edge science" rather than solely building on established ideas. This new leadership could foster a more favorable environment for chiropractic research funding through the National Center for Complementary and Integrative Health Care (NCCIHC). The article delves into the NIH's grant approval process and the potential influence of the new director on advisory councils. The author recounts a past experience of attempting to diversify appointments to HHS advisory committees, highlighting the resistance from the scientific community. With these changes, the author suggests that the chiropractic profession should actively pursue consumer appointments on NIH institute councils to broaden their opportunities.
